What is a Mobile Key Programmer?
A mobile key programmer is a gadget developed to develop, program, and reprogram key fobs and transponder keys for various vehicle makes and designs. How Do Mobile Key Programmers Work?
Mobile key programmers function by connecting to a vehicle's onboard diagnostic (OBD) system. This diagnostic ability allows service technicians to interact with the vehicle's electronic control unit (ECU) to program brand-new keys or reprogram existing ones.
Key Functions of Mobile Key Programmers:
- Key Generation: Creating new keys from scratch based upon the vehicle's specifications.
- Key Programming: Synchronizing brand-new keys with the vehicle's security system.
- Key Cloning: Duplicating existing transponder keys without any original type in hand.
- ECU Reprogramming: Updating the vehicle's software connected to keys and security systems.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can a mobile key programmer work without an internet connection?
Yes, most mobile key programmers can function offline once the essential software application is installed. Nevertheless, access to the web may be required for updates and particular features.
2. How long does it require to program a key using a mobile key programmer?
Programming a key normally takes between 10 to 30 minutes, depending upon the complexity of the vehicle's security system and the programmer's capabilities.
3. Are mobile key programmers universal?
While some models are designed to deal with a broad series of automobiles, no single programmer is entirely universal. It is essential to validate compatibility with particular vehicle makes and designs.
